Tin roof repair services involve inspecting and fixing issues related to the protection and integrity of a building’s roofing system. These services typically address problems such as leaks, rust, corrosion, loose or missing shingles, and damaged flashing. Repairing a tin roof helps prevent water intrusion, which can cause interior damage and compromise the structural stability of a property. Local contractors experienced in tin roof repair can evaluate the condition of the roof, identify areas needing attention, and perform the necessary work to restore its functionality and extend its lifespan.
Many problems that lead property owners to seek tin roof repair are related to aging, weather exposure, or improper installation. Over time, metal roofs may develop leaks due to seams loosening or panels warping. Severe weather conditions, like heavy rain, snow, or strong winds, can cause dents, punctures, or other damage. Additionally, rust and corrosion can weaken the metal, making repairs essential to prevent further deterioration. These issues are common on residential homes, commercial buildings, and other types of properties that utilize tin or metal roofing materials.

What are common issues that require tin roof repair? Common issues include leaks, rust spots, damaged or missing panels, and loose fasteners that can compromise the roof's integrity.
How can I tell if my tin roof needs repair? Signs include water stains inside the building, visible rust or corrosion, sagging sections, or unusual noises during rain.
What types of repairs do local contractors typically perform on tin roofs? Repairs often involve replacing damaged panels, sealing leaks, fixing fasteners, and treating rust to extend the roof's lifespan.
Are there specific maintenance tasks to help prevent tin roof issues? Regular inspections for rust or damage, cleaning debris, and addressing minor problems early can help prevent major repairs.
